Поправь и посмотри будут ли повторяться падения. Или для теста обложи все try except end и кидай в какой-нибудь лог текст Еxceptionда, согласен, надо это предусматривать в общих случаях, но в моем - ни NULL, ни корявой даты в таблице нет - это я первым делом проверял
Найдено 144 результата
- 15 июн 2007, 15:48
- Форум: Общие проблемы
- Тема: Очередной вопрос по UDF
- Ответы: 14
- Просмотры: 8358
- 15 июн 2007, 10:59
- Форум: Общие проблемы
- Тема: Очередной вопрос по UDF
- Ответы: 14
- Просмотры: 8358
- 15 май 2007, 11:42
- Форум: Баги и падения сервера
- Тема: Проблемы с Order By при повторении колонок
- Ответы: 4
- Просмотры: 5465
Почитал спасибо. Придется что-то думать.WildSery писал(а):Есть ещё третий способ - использовать алиасы таблиц.
Я вот тут разбирался с аналогичным.
На MS SQL работает также.
- 15 май 2007, 11:37
- Форум: Баги и падения сервера
- Тема: Проблемы с Order By при повторении колонок
- Ответы: 4
- Просмотры: 5465
Это не падение, а сообщение о корявости твоего запроса, то есть не баг Насчет корявости может быть, но я писал, что он строится динамически. Проблем с этим на других версиях раньше не встречалось (по крайней мере на IB влоть до 2007). И я не понимаю смысл ругательства, потому как все равно сортиров...
- 15 май 2007, 09:01
- Форум: Баги и падения сервера
- Тема: Проблемы с Order By при повторении колонок
- Ответы: 4
- Просмотры: 5465
Проблемы с Order By при повторении колонок
FB 2.0.1.12855 Запрсо типа: select ID, Name, Name from Classes Order By Name падает: Dynamic SQL Error SQL error code = -204 Ambiguous field name between a field and a field in the select list with name NAME Я понимаю, что читать повторяющиеся клонки не хорошо, но иногда это надо. Особенно, когда за...
- 07 май 2007, 15:40
- Форум: Общие проблемы
- Тема: Order By и left Join
- Ответы: 7
- Просмотры: 5847
- 03 май 2007, 10:02
- Форум: Общие проблемы
- Тема: Order By и left Join
- Ответы: 7
- Просмотры: 5847
тянется изначально. В FB исправлялось. Насчет ROWS - да, был наведенный баг. Исправлен в 2.1, если склероз не подводит... Да хреново. Для таблиц в которых большие данные и надо получить только n первых записей (которые выводятся на экран) использовать left join и сортировку нельзя (кроме версии FB ...
- 02 май 2007, 17:32
- Форум: Общие проблемы
- Тема: Order By и left Join
- Ответы: 7
- Просмотры: 5847
Я понимаю, что они разные. Для разработчиков FB вопрос ипсравляли ли они этот код? Я стал экспериментировать еще с FB2.0.1.12855 И нашел такую вещь если сделать запос: select C.ID from Classes c left join Abstract A on A.ID=C.ID Order By C.ID rows 10 То план запроса становится как и у IB PLAN SORT (...
- 02 май 2007, 16:11
- Форум: Общие проблемы
- Тема: Order By и left Join
- Ответы: 7
- Просмотры: 5847
Order By и left Join
Для примера есть две таблицы: CREATE TABLE TABLE1 ( ID GUID NOT NULL /* GUID = INTEGER */ ); ALTER TABLE TABLE1 ADD CONSTRAINT PK_TABLE1 PRIMARY KEY (ID); и CREATE TABLE TABLE2 ( ID GUID NOT NULL /* GUID = INTEGER */ ); ALTER TABLE TABLE2 ADD CONSTRAINT PK_TABLE2 PRIMARY KEY (ID); Вопрос такой являе...
- 05 дек 2006, 10:13
- Форум: Вакансии, поиск работы
- Тема: Вакансия (программист Иваново
- Ответы: 0
- Просмотры: 5827
Вакансия (программист Иваново
Организация в городе Иваново примет на постоянную работу программиста. Требования: - Опыт работы c Delphi от 2 лет (обязательно). - Знание SQL Interbase или Firebird (обязательно). - Опыт разработки многопоточных приложений (желателен). - Опыт разработки трехзвенных приложений (желателен). З/п до $1...
- 04 июл 2006, 18:41
- Форум: InterBase Transaction Monitor
- Тема: Обновление от 28.06.2006
- Ответы: 33
- Просмотры: 43290
Я не за себя прошу. Запрос подтверждения выхода - это обязательная часть программы, ориентированной на пользователя. А на твой случай обычно настройку подтверждения делают. Я постоянно спорю с этим. И тоже считаю, что не должно этого быть. Запусти MS Word и сразу закрой. Он что не для пользователей...
- 27 июн 2006, 11:17
- Форум: InterBase Transaction Monitor
- Тема: Общая информация и где скачать
- Ответы: 28
- Просмотры: 42082
- 10 ноя 2005, 11:57
- Форум: Общие проблемы
- Тема: Проблема с computed By полями
- Ответы: 2
- Просмотры: 3430
Нашел один вариант:
Так работает. Но не упадет ли при этом что-нибудь?
Код: Выделить всё
update RDB$RELATION_FIELDS set
RDB$FIELD_SOURCE = 'LNAME'
where (RDB$FIELD_NAME = 'NDOLJN') and
(RDB$RELATION_NAME = 'KLDOLJN')
;
- 10 ноя 2005, 11:53
- Форум: Общие проблемы
- Тема: Проблема с computed By полями
- Ответы: 2
- Просмотры: 3430
Проблема с computed By полями
Есть такая проблемка. Необходимо изменить колонку. Так бы все хорошо и поменять можно без проблем, но есть вычисляемые колонки используемые эту начальную колонку. В результате орет. Можно ли это как то сделать автоматом? unsuccessful metadata update Column NDOLJN from table KLDOLJN is referenced in ...
- 24 окт 2005, 18:18
- Форум: IBAnalyst
- Тема: Версия 1.91
- Ответы: 18
- Просмотры: 34059
- 24 окт 2005, 09:58
- Форум: IBAnalyst
- Тема: Версия 1.91
- Ответы: 18
- Просмотры: 34059
чТО ДЕЛАТЬ НЕ ЗНАЮ. пРЕДЛОЖЕНИЕ одно. Что я уже писал. Выкидывать уту полную статистику. Либо как мы делаем debug версию с выкидываением стека ошибок. Еще одни баг. Если база лежит на серваке в каталогах с рускими буквами. То выводится вот такая фигня: Параметр Значение Имя БД D:\OE\Ѓ §л\‘®Їа®ў®¦¤Ґ...
- 20 окт 2005, 15:34
- Форум: IBAnalyst
- Тема: Версия 1.91
- Ответы: 18
- Просмотры: 34059
- 20 окт 2005, 15:22
- Форум: IBAnalyst
- Тема: Версия 1.91
- Ответы: 18
- Просмотры: 34059
- 20 окт 2005, 15:19
- Форум: IBAnalyst
- Тема: Версия 1.91
- Ответы: 18
- Просмотры: 34059
- 20 окт 2005, 15:01
- Форум: IBAnalyst
- Тема: Версия 1.91
- Ответы: 18
- Просмотры: 34059